A cipher E : KM!C is called a block cipher if M= C= f0;1g‘ for some positive integer ‘. The integer ‘ is called the block length or block size of E. WebAug 20, 2024 · TLS 1.3 now uses just 3 cipher suites, all with perfect forward secrecy (PFS), authenticated encryption and additional data (AEAD), and modern algorithms. This addresses challenges with the IANA TLS registry defining hundreds of cipher suite code points, which often resulted in uncertain security properties or broken interoperability. WebJan 18, 2024 · XOR Cipher - The Perfect Cipher 🔗. It is interesting to note that if: The key is the same size as the message; The key is kept secret and generated truly randomly; Then the XOR cipher is certainly impossible to crack.
